概括
患有自限性综合征与中尖峰 (SeLECTS) 的儿童增加了脑血流,这是大脑新陈代谢的标志物. 抗发作药物显著改变了这种胸膜活性,影响了治疗选择.

背景情况:
- 在儿童中,自限性综合征与中心尖 (SeLECTS) 是常见的.
- 在SELECTS中已知有改变的甲状腺皮层连接性.
- 在SELECTS中,thalamic的功能仍然不太清楚.
研究的目的:
- 为了研究SELECTS与对照儿童的乳头血流差异.
- 为了检查尖峰分布对体 perfusion 的影响.
- 评估抗发作药物 (ASM) 对体血流的影响.
主要方法:
- 对接受SELECTS的儿童 (n=44) 和对照组 (n=35) 的回顾性队列研究.
- 动脉旋转标记MRI用于量化thalamic血流 (大脑血流 - CBF).
- 从医疗记录中提取的ASM使用和尖峰分布的临床数据.
主要成果:
- 与对照组相比,接受SeLECTS治疗的儿童表现出明显增加的乳头血流.
- 单边尖峰与更高的CBF有关,特别是与尖峰焦点相反的抵押品.
- 牛炭bazepine与最高的CBF有关, levetiracetam与CBF类似于对照,而未服用药物的儿童有中间的升高.
结论:
- thalamic血流升高似乎是SeLECTS病理生理学的内在特征.
- 不同的ASM对胸膜 perfusion 产生不同的神经生物学影响.
- 研究结果表明,在儿科中选择ASM的神经生物学基础.

Epilepsy and Seizures: Overview
1.2K
Epilepsy is a chronic neurological disease marked by recurrent, unpredictable seizures. These seizures are caused by abnormal electrical discharges in the brain, leading to behavior, sensation, or consciousness alterations. They can also cause transient impairment of awareness, interfering with daily activities.
